Problem
Conventional light switches lack advanced smart features and integration with IoT technologies, limiting their ability to provide seamless remote control, energy management, and automation in residential and commercial settings.
Innovation Solution
Development of an Internet-enabled smart light switch with wireless communication protocols, integrated sensors, and voice control capabilities, allowing for remote operation, energy management, and automation through connectivity with smart thermostats and cloud-based services.

2Ease of operation
If Internet-enabled features are added, then remote control capability is improved, but device complexity increases
Solution Approach 1:
The patent introduces a gateway device or cloud-based server as an intermediary between the light switch and user smartphones. The switch communicates with this intermediary via wireless protocols, which then handles the complex communication logic, app integration, and user interface, allowing the switch itself to remain relatively simple while providing sophisticated remote control capabilities.

4Ease of operation
If voice control capabilities are added, then user convenience is improved, but device complexity increases
Solution Approach 1:
The patent integrates voice control functionality through an intermediary approach where the light switch connects to existing voice assistant platforms (such as Amazon Alexa, Google Assistant, or Apple Siri) via wireless communication. The complex voice processing and natural language understanding are handled by these external services, while the light switch simply receives and executes the resulting commands, adding voice control capability without significant increase in the switch's own complexity.

A smart light switch includes a housing, a light actuator located within the housing, and a processor and memory. The processor and memory are operably connected and located within the housing. The processor is adapted to selectively turn an electrical load on and off in accordance with a program schedule stored in memory. The smart light switch further includes a data communications module operable to provide data communication across a wireless network to a remote device. The program schedule includes time periods and a set of light activation rules for each time period. The smart light switch is operable to receive the time periods from a remote device having a different set of rules than the set of light activation rules for the smart light switch.
